Ancient Origins
The Beginnings
Casino betting can trace its roots back to ancient civilizations. The earliest records of gambling date back to 3000 BC in the Chinese society, where rudimentary betting games using dice were common. Similarly, ancient Romans engaged in gambling activities, often betting on gladiator fights and races. Archaeological evidence suggests that betting has been an integral part of human culture for millennia, reflecting social hierarchies and economic conditions.
Evolution in the Middle Ages
During the Middle Ages, gambling faced periods of prohibition, especially under the influence of the Church. However, it persisted, particularly in Italy. In the 16th century, the first modern gambling game, known as *Il Gioco del Lotto d’Italia*, emerged, which laid the groundwork for modern lotteries.
The Rise of Casinos
Establishment of Gambling Houses
The first official casino, the Casinò di Venezia, was established in 1638 in Venice, Italy. This marked a pivotal moment in the history of gaming, as it formalized gambling in a dedicated environment. Patrons could now engage in various games such as roulette and baccarat. The concept quickly spread across Europe, leading to the establishment of casino houses in major cities like Paris and Monaco.

The American Casino Boom
The Las Vegas Strip
Following the legalization of gambling in Nevada in 1931, Las Vegas transformed into a gambling hub. The opening of iconic casinos like the Sahara and the Flamingo in the 1940s and 50s marked a new era of glitz and glamour in the casino world. This period saw the rise of showgirls, lavish entertainment, and the captivating allure of casino culture.
Global Expansion and Regulation
The late 20th century witnessed global expansion in casino operations. Countries like Macau began to emerge as prominent gambling destinations, particularly after the legalization of casinos in the late 20th century. The creation of the Macau gaming market led to a surge in tourist visits and substantial economic growth.
The Digital Age of Casino Betting
Online Casinos and Mobile Gaming
The advent of the internet revolutionized casino betting. In the mid-1990s, the first online casinos were launched, allowing players to bet from the comfort of their homes. This significant shift marked an era of unprecedented accessibility and convenience in gambling. The rise of mobile gaming further propelled the industry, as millions of users now engage in casino betting via smartphones and tablets.
The Rise of Cryptocurrency in Gambling
In recent years, cryptocurrency has also entered the casino betting scene. Digital currencies like Bitcoin allow for anonymous transactions and have sparked a new wave of online casinos catering to crypto enthusiasts. This innovation is reshaping gambling regulations in various jurisdictions.
